#CD5006 Hex Color Code

#CD5006

The Hexadecimal Color #CD5006 is a contrast shade of Chocolate. #CD5006 RGB value is rgb(205, 80, 6). RGB Color Model of #CD5006 consists of 80% red, 31% green and 2% blue. HSL color Mode of #CD5006 has 22°(degrees) Hue, 94% Saturation and 41% Lightness. #CD5006 color has an wavelength of 606.14815n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#CD5006 is #FF6633.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#CD5006 is #C50. The Closest Color to #CD5006 is #D2691E. Official Name of #CD5006 Hex Code is Burnt Orange.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#CD5006 is 0 Cyan 61 Magenta 97 Yellow 20 Black and #CD5006 CMY is 0, 61, 97.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#CD5006 is hsl(22,94,41,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(22, 97, 80).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#CD5006 is 28.08, 18.73, 2.31.
Hex8 Value of #CD5006 is #CD5006FF. Decimal Value of #CD5006 is 13455366 and Octal Value of #CD5006 is 63250006. Binary Value of #CD5006 is 11001101, 1010000, 110 and Android of #CD5006 is 4291645446 / 0xffcd5006.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#CD5006 is 0.572, 0.381, 0.381 and YIQ Color Space of #CD5006 is 108.939, 98.2637, 3.4087.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#CD5006 is 28.25, 12.05, 2.61.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#CD5006 is 50.37, 46.93, 59.06.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#CD5006 is 50.37, 103.23, 42.67.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#CD5006 is 50.37, 75.44, 51.53. Hunter Lab variable of #CD5006 is 43.28, 40.08, 27.13.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#CD5006

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
